Majority-Minority Relations in Contemporary Women’s Movements

This book examines contemporary relations between ethnic majority and ethnic minority women’s movements in Norway, Spain and the United Kingdom, and women’s movements’ participation in and influence on public policy that focuses on violence against women.

LINE NYHAGEN PREDELLI Senior Lecturer in Sociology at Loughborough University, UK. A sociologist and a political scientist, she was one of the leading researchers within the EU funded FEMCIT project (2007-2011).

BEATRICE HALSAA Professor at the Centre for Gender Research at the University of Oslo, Norway. She was scientific Director of the EU funded FEMCIT project (2007-2011).
